Finally got it to reload the firmware. Lost everything in the receiver though
Every time the Firmware is reloaded or updated all setting will be lost - factory reset.
You can use the software from the page to save the setup.....
ferguson-digital.eu/en/download/HD-Satellite-Receivers/ariva-200/
You need a Null Modem Serial Cable and PC with Serial Port or USB to Serial adapter (USB to Serial adapter can not be used with Vista64 last I checked) It's a slow process to download, but you can quickly reload Firm via USB Drive.
